On May 9th., 2013, humanity reached new heights. But not a high we can be proud of.

The American National Oceanograhic and Atmospheric Administration (NOAA) announced that the 400 parts per million mark for atmospheric CO2 had been passed at it’s Mauna Loa Observatory in Hawaii.

The Mauna Loa Observatory (MLO) is a premier atmospheric research facility that has been continuously monitoring and collecting data related to atmospheric change since the 1950’s, including CO2 levels.
